Reason for Recall
As stated by NHTSA
Jayco, Inc. (Jayco) is recalling certain 2017 Pinnacle Fifth Wheel trailers. The suspension on these vehicles may allow the tires to contact the structure when under a certain load, which can cause damage to the tires.
Reported concern (NHTSA)
If the tire becomes damaged, causing premature tire wear, it can cause loss of vehicle control and increase the risk of a crash.
Recommended Action
Per NHTSA guidance
Jayco will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the condition of the leaf spring, rubber equalizer and bump stop clearance, and provide replacement of the leave spring or rubber equalizer if necessary. This repair will be done free of charge. Interim notices notifying owners of safety risk were mailed December 2, 2019. The recall began December 20, 2019. Owners may contact Jayco customer service at 1-800-517-9137. Jayco's number for this recall is 9901443.
